Lakedown Brewing Co. & Tap Room Lakedown Brewing Co. is a family run, independent brewery and Tap room in rural East Sussex.

We proudly make modern and traditional beers in can, bottle, keg and cask.

Our 3rd annual Green Hop brew is underway at the new Lakedown Brewery. This year we’re brewing Phoenix, our green hop IPA, made with fresh Phoenix hops from our local hop garden .
We’re using over 2kg of freshly picked green hops in every cask, straight from bine to brew.

Find us at TN21 8UX - nestled in a delightful spot beside the lake. Plenty of seating, indoor and out - and beer, the very best beer, brewed on site using Sussex spring water - a wide range including cask, keg, AFs and cider. Most are gluten free. And wine if you must. Plus soft drinks. Streetfood pop ups as listed - with a bar menu available all day long to boot! Lovely place to while away a wee while.
